New York’s Del Lago Casino & Resort Is Now Open For Business

The four New York casinos authorized by voters in 2013 have started opening their doors one by one.

The proposals for three of the casinos, Tioga Downs, Rivers Schenectady and del Lago Resort & Casino, were approved by the state in 2015. By this time next week, all three will be open for business.

The fourth, Montreign Casino, was approved last September and is expected to open in early 2018.

del Lago beats Rivers to the punch

Last week, Rivers Schenectady announced it would open to the public on Feb. 8, which would have made the property the state’s second. (Tioga Downs opened in December.) But then del Lago Resort & Casino stepped in and stole a bit of its thunder this week.

A stroll across the del Lago casino floor

The casino portion of the $440 million del Lago Resort & Casino, which is located in the Finger Lakes area of the state, opened for business on Feb. 1.

The resort’s 205-room hotel, spa and some of its other amenities will come online in the summer.

The casino floor at del Lago is just shy of 100,000 square feet, making it the largest of the four new casino projects. Del Lago boasts 2,000 slot machines, 77 table games, and a 12-table poker room.

Here’s a side-by-side comparison of the three casinos:

Casino Floor Slots Table Games Poker Room
Tioga Downs 32,000 sq. ft. 1,000 33 12 tables
del Lago 94,000 sq. ft. 2,000 77 12 tables
Rivers Schenectady 50,000 sq. ft. 1,150 67 15 tables

Spa del Lago

Slated to open in the summer, the Spa del Lago will feature 17 treatment rooms, a full salon and retail boutique.
